What are the characteristics and care requirements for a chicken and guinea cross?

A chicken and guinea cross, also known as a guin-hen, may exhibit a mix of characteristics from both parent species. They typically have a unique appearance and may display traits such as increased hardiness and insect-eating behavior from the guinea fowl, along with egg-laying abilities from the chicken.

In terms of care requirements, guin-hens should be provided with a balanced diet that includes poultry feed and access to fresh water. They will also need a secure coop or shelter to protect them from predators and adverse weather conditions. Regular health checks and proper hygiene practices are essential to ensure their well-being. Additionally, providing opportunities for foraging and exercise can help keep them healthy and happy.
